How to Restore Timber Sash Windows in Cambridge

Many homes in cambridge replacement windows have traditional sash windows and homeowners are proud of how they appear. However, sash windows may become stuck and difficult to open or close. This is usually due to moisture that can cause the wood to expand.

Traditionally, windows made of box sash used chains or cotton cord and weights made of lead to operate. Modern sash windows feature hidden springs to solve this problem.

Sliding windows with sash were initially only found in large buildings or public buildings, however this changed when production was less expensive and craftsmen were able to make larger frames with more glass. At the end of the 18th century, sash windows were the most popular wooden design in British homes. Sash windows were easy to operate and allowed light to enter rooms without the use of curtains.

The early windows were made of plain glass however, in the 17th century the sash windows began to become more attractive. They were initially made of colored glazing bars or mullions. These were very expensive at the time, but as glass production became more efficient and cost-effective, they were a common feature in numerous period houses.

In the 19th century it was possible to make large, strong glass that didn't require supporting bars. This allowed the frame to be enlarged and, in turn, gave the viewer a better view. This was a significant innovation.

Another important improvement was the introduction of the double-hung sliding windows at the end of I920s and at the beginning of the I930s. The double-hung sliding sash was a important improvement that was made at the end of the I920s, and at the beginning of the I930s.

The most common type of sash is constructed from slow grown deal (pine) however oak was utilized in more expensive buildings as well as in earlier examples. A parting bead is used to separate the two sashes. It is important that this is maintained to prevent rattles and draughts. The sash pulleys, idler wheels and sash rollers are also essential for the proper operation of the window.

Sash windows replaced hinged cases as larger and clearer sheets were made available. They were glazed with plate glass set within rebated timber frames and secured with glazing sprigs, and then putty on both sides to ensure they were watertight. This kind of glass gradually replaced the leaded light bulbs.

Sashes were introduced, which resulted in an increase in demand for ironmongery. The basic fittings included brass pulleys (and later cast-iron) weights, sash stoppers, shutter hinges and handles and various fasteners used to fix the sashes. These were often decorated in patterns, inscriptions and patterns engraved to identify the maker.

With regular maintenance, sash windows are extremely energy efficient. But, if you don't maintain them, they may become drafty and let in cold air. Draughts can also be caused by the breakdown of paint and putty. This can be corrected making use of wood-to-timber repair tools that are proprietary.

3. Security

It is possible to secure windows that are traditional without compromising their appearance. There are many types of ironmongery that can be fitted with sash chains, mortice bolts and sash locks. These can be installed in a way so that the window cleaning service can still be open for ventilation and cleaning. These are typically unobtrusive, as they are designed to complement the sash window. They can be used alongside traditional sash-window catchers that must be replaced by more robust models (such ones with double screws) or sprung levers to reduce the possibility of them being opened by hammering.

Sash-window frames are typically constructed from oak or slow-grown deal. If glazing bars have survived, they should be preserved, and where it is possible, the timber of the cill should be replaced by matching wood. 5. Maintenance

The traditional sash windows need regular maintenance and inspection. Inability to maintain it properly can lead to broken sash cords, excessive wear on the glazing bars and the deterioration of putty and paint. The removal of sashes can also result in structural movements within the frame, which can cause the sash to not close correctly. The sash can also be stuck in the open position, allowing water and draughts into the property.

Moisture penetration is the most common cause of damage to timber windows. This can be prevented by regular repairs as well as thorough painting, and then removing the cause of dampness. Wet rot is easily identified by the wavy look of the paint, which can be stripped to reveal soft, rotting wood. The sections that are rotting should be carefully removed and the affected area should be scarfed together or pieced together by using replacements of the same type as the remaining timber. This method of repair maximises the amount of fabric that is left and is among the least invasive methods for treating decay caused by timber.

A wood condenser that is based on resin is an alternative to the traditional staining or sanding. It is brushed onto the surface of the wood to protect it and stabilise it. It is particularly useful in the treatment of sash cords and pulleys where it can help to prevent the breakage.

It is crucial that any old ironmongery like sash stays and latches be kept and rehabilitated instead of being replacing them. It is difficult to replace these items without compromising their original design.
